Historical Evolution of Hairpieces

hairpiece

  • Ancient Egypt: Hairpieces, often made from wool or linen, were used to protect the scalp from the sun and dust.
  • Ancient Greece: Elaborate hairpieces, including braided buns and floral crowns, symbolized status and beauty.
  • Roman Empire: Wigs made from human or animal hair were popular among wealthy Romans.
  • Middle Ages: Hairpieces were used to cover baldness or hide skin conditions.
  • Renaissance: Extravagant hairpieces, topped with feathers and jewels, were a symbol of opulence.
  • 18th Century: Wigs became an essential fashion statement in Europe, signifying wealth and social standing.
  • 19th Century: Hairpieces evolved into more natural styles, focusing on adding volume and length.
  • 20th Century: The invention of synthetic fibers revolutionized hairpiece production, making them more accessible.

Types of Hairpieces

Hairpieces come in a vast array of styles and materials, each designed to meet specific needs.

  • Hair Extensions: Attached to natural hair to add volume, length, or texture.
  • Wigs: Cover the entire head, providing a complete hair transformation.
  • Toppers: Partial hairpieces that conceal thinning areas or add fullness.
  • Clip-Ins: Small hair pieces that can be easily clipped into natural hair.
  • Ponytails: Extend the length or create a new style with a quick attachment.

Materials

  • Natural Hair: Provides the most realistic look and feel but requires regular maintenance.
  • Synthetic Hair: Cost-effective and versatile, but may not blend as seamlessly with natural hair.
  • Human Hair Blend: Combines the benefits of both natural and synthetic hair.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

To ensure a natural and seamless look, avoid common pitfalls:

  • Overdoing it: Use hairpieces sparingly to avoid overwhelming your natural hair.
  • Choosing the wrong color: Match the color of the hairpiece to your natural hair as closely as possible.
  • Poor quality: Invest in high-quality hairpieces that will last longer and look more realistic.
  • Improper installation: Follow the instructions carefully to secure the hairpiece properly.
  • Neglecting maintenance: Regular care, such as brushing and washing, is essential for keeping hairpieces in good condition.

Care and Maintenance Tips

  • Wash regularly: Follow the manufacturer's instructions for washing and conditioning the hairpiece.
  • Detangle gently: Use a wide-toothed comb to remove tangles without damaging the fibers.
  • Store properly: Keep hairpieces in a cool, dry place when not in use.
  • Avoid heat: Limit the use of heat styling tools on hairpieces.
  • Seek professional help: Consult with a hair stylist or salon for expert advice on hairpiece care.

Hairpiece Type Average Cost Pros Cons
Hair Extensions $300-$1,500 - Instant length and volume - Can damage natural hair if applied improperly
Wigs $200-$5,000 - Complete hair transformation - Can be uncomfortable or itchy
Toppers $100-$500 - Conceals thinning areas - May not blend perfectly with natural hair
Hairpiece Material Pros Cons
Natural Hair - Realistic look and feel - Expensive
Synthetic Hair - Affordable - May look less natural
Human Hair Blend - Combines benefits of both - Can be more difficult to style
